Chapter 74
Chapter context: No ablution except for impurity
باب لاَ وُضُوءَ إِلاَّ مِنْ حَدَثٍ
View in chapterHadith text
Original Arabic
ح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و كُرَيْبٍ، حَدَّثَنَا الْمُحَارِبِيُّ، عَنْ مَعْمَرِ بْنِ رَاشِدٍ، عَنِ الزُّهْرِيِّ، أَنْبَأَنَا سَعِيدُ بْنُ الْمُسَيَّبِ، عَنْ أَبِي سَعِيدٍ الْخُدْرِيِّ، قَالَ سُئِلَ النَّبِيُّ ـ صلى الله عليه وسلم ـ عَنِ التَّشَبُّهِ فِي الصَّلاَةِ فَقَالَ
لاَ يَنْصَرِفْ حَتَّى يَسْمَعَ صَوْتًا أَوْ يَجِدَ رِيحًا
.
Translation
English translation
It was narrated that Abu Sa'eed Al-Khudri said:
"The Prophet (ﷺ) was asked about doubts (concerning ablution) during prayer. He said: 'he should not leave until he hears a sound or detects an odor.'"
